KBP005 THRU KBP10
TECHNICAL SPECIFICATIONS OF SINGLE-PHASE
SILICON BRIDGE RECTIFIER
VOLTAGE RANGE-50 to 1000 Volts CURRENT-2.0 Amperes
FEATURES
Ideal for printed circuit board
Surge overload rating: 50 Amperes peak
High temperature soldering : 260OC / 10 seconds at terminals
Pb free product at available : 99% Sn above meet RoHS
environment substance directive request
MECHANICAL DATA
Case:Molded plastic
Epoxy: UL 94V-0 rate flame retardant
Lead: MIL-STD-202E,Method 208 guaranteed
Polarity: Symbols molded or marked on body
Mounting position: Any
Weight: 2.74 grams
MAXIMUM RATINGS AND ELECTRICAL CHARACTERISTICS
Ratings at 25 ambient temperature unless otherwise specified.
Single phase, half wave, 60 Hz, resistive or inductive load.
For capacitive load, derate current by 20%.
